What Is Cationic Hydroxyl Silicone Oil Emulsion: Core Definition

Cationic hydroxyl silicone oil emulsion is a water-based ionic silicone derivative with reactive hydroxyl groups. In practice, this product integrates the cationic adsorption property and hydroxyl reactive crosslinking feature, bringing far better film forming effect than ordinary silicone oil emulsions. Actual test表明 this emulsion can form a 1-3μm dense protective layer on fiber, leather and hair surface without causing greasy residue issues.

Q: What core chemical features distinguish this product from common silicone emulsions?

The unique dual functional group design ensures 98% of active ingredients can firmly adsorb on negatively charged substrate surfaces, and the hydroxyl groups can crosslink with substrate reactive sites under 60-80℃ heating to improve washing resistance by 60% compared to non-reactive silicone products.

Q: Is cationic hydroxyl silicone oil emulsion water soluble at any concentration?

Under normal room temperature (15-35℃), the product can be mixed with deionized water at any ratio without demulsification, but mixing with anionic additives directly will cause flocculation and failure, per 2026 silicone material laboratory test data.

Q: What is the recommended dosage of this emulsion in textile finishing process?

For common cotton and polyester fabrics, the recommended dosage is 1.5%-3% of the total finishing solution mass, for super soft processing scenarios the dosage can be increased to 4%-5% to get better lasting softness performance.

Can this product be used for water-based leather matting agent modification?

Yes, in practice adding 2%-4% of cationic hydroxyl silicone oil emulsion can significantly improve the leather surface smoothness, and reduce the probability of matte layer falling off by 48% after friction tests.

Q: What temperature range is suitable for long term storage?

The recommended storage temperature is 5℃-35℃, avoid direct sunlight exposure and long term freezing. If the product is frozen accidentally, you can thaw it at 30℃ and stir evenly, the performance will not be affected obviously.

What safety precautions should be taken when operating this emulsion?

This water-based emulsion is non-flammable and non-corrosive, but direct contact with eyes may cause slight irritation, operators are suggested to wear normal chemical protective goggles during mass production handling.

Q: Can cationic hydroxyl silicone oil emulsion mix with anionic additives directly?

A: No, direct mixing will cause flocculation and complete failure. You can add non-ionic compatibilizer with 3% of total mass to achieve stable coexistence if formula requires anionic ingredients.
